Job Description:
We specialise in the recruitment of high quality candidates in the Human Resources sector. We have an excellent opportunity for a Learning & Development / L&D Assistant to join a leading professional services firm.
Up to ÂŁ30,000 + Pension + Medical + Life Insurance + Gym + Other Great Benefits
Hybrid working: 2 days at Home, 3 days in the Office per week
12-month FTC, with potential for permanent position
Learning & Development / L&D Assistant’s Core Duties
- Create best practices to support learning objectives and ensure efficiencies
- Maintain the learning management system (LMS)
- Deliver leading training programmes and develop internal and external client relationships
- Support in the development and delivery of local and global training programmes
- Work with external suppliers for key training services and accommodation
- Assume budget responsibility for training course fees and charges
Learning & Development / L&D Assistant’s Skills Required
- GCSE Maths & English (C or above) and A’ Level qualifications or equivalent
- Degree in HR, Business Management, or Events Management discipline (desirable)
- 2 years’ experience in a similar role or in training course administration or events
- Experience in a Professional Services organisation
- Strong organisational and project management skills
- Excellent IT skills, in particular MS Office – experience with SAP (desirable)
- Excellent written and spoken English
- Excellent attention to detail
-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with customer service focus
- Strong stakeholder management and able to push back
- Experience working with external suppliers (desirable)
- Experience working in a multi-location organisation and across cultures (desirable)
- Willingness to travel to site visits and to the London office as required
